Output fd8156f1f1c4d3e1880d07d58b57cd7eefa357723aada07fff22206abc9b5026:1

value
43996838
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8ac32472d6fd10869ad7facb55c8e4c104d4743 OP_EQUALVERIFY OP_CHECKSIG
address
1NDG3vNVPFUEYFx6csLkUUHna3YiynE6K8
transaction
fd8156f1f1c4d3e1880d07d58b57cd7eefa357723aada07fff22206abc9b5026
spent
true